java.lang.IllegalArgumentException: TreePathHandle [C:\Users\hellochar\Documents\dev\NetBeansIntelliJ\ThoughtBubbles\src\base\feature\FanOut.java] was not created from C:\Users\hellochar\Documents\dev\NetBeansIntelliJ\ThoughtBubbles\src\base\feature\FanOut.java mine: id=MasterFileObject[C:\Users\hellochar\Documents\dev\NetBeansIntelliJ\ThoughtBubbles\src\base\feature\FanOut.java@5f242a67:27c0dbb,valid=true], url=file:/C:/Users/hellochar/Documents/dev/NetBeansIntelliJ/ThoughtBubbles/src/base/feature/FanOut.java remote: id=MasterFileObject[C:\Users\hellochar\Documents\dev\NetBeansIntelliJ\ThoughtBubbles\src\base\feature\FanOut.java@5f242a67:69b92fd3,valid=true], url=file:/C:/Users/hellochar/Documents/dev/NetBeansIntelliJ/ThoughtBubbles/src/base/feature/FanOut.java at org.netbeans.api.java.source.TreePathHandle$TreeDelegate.resolve(TreePathHandle.java:419) at org.netbeans.api.java.source.TreePathHandle.resolve(TreePathHandle.java:149) at org.netbeans.modules.refactoring.java.ui.ExtractSuperclassRefactoringUI.create(ExtractSuperclassRefactoringUI.java:75) at org.netbeans.modules.refactoring.java.ui.JavaRefactoringActionsProvider$4.createRefactoringUI(JavaRefactoringActionsProvider.java:155) at org.netbeans.modules.refactoring.java.ui.RefactoringActionsProvider$TextComponentTask.run(RefactoringActionsProvider.java:788) at org.netbeans.modules.refactoring.java.ui.RefactoringActionsProvider$TextComponentTask.run(RefactoringActionsProvider.java:722) at org.netbeans.api.java.source.JavaSource$MultiTask.run(JavaSource.java:482) at org.netbeans.modules.parsing.api.ParserManager$UserTaskAction.run(ParserManager.java:154) at org.netbeans.modules.parsing.api.ParserManager$UserTaskAction.run(ParserManager.java:138) at org.netbeans.modules.parsing.impl.TaskProcessor$1.call(TaskProcessor.java:201) at org.netbeans.modules.parsing.impl.TaskProcessor$1.call(TaskProcessor.java:198) at org.netbeans.modules.masterfs.filebasedfs.utils.FileChangedManager.priorityIO(FileChangedManager.java:167) at org.netbeans.modules.masterfs.providers.ProvidedExtensions.priorityIO(ProvidedExtensions.java:323) at org.netbeans.modules.parsing.impl.Utilities.runPriorityIO(Utilities.java:66) at org.netbeans.modules.parsing.impl.TaskProcessor.runUserTask(TaskProcessor.java:198) at org.netbeans.modules.parsing.api.ParserManager.parse(ParserManager.java:106) at org.netbeans.api.java.source.JavaSource.runUserActionTaskImpl(JavaSource.java:432) at org.netbeans.api.java.source.JavaSource.runUserActionTask(JavaSource.java:403) at org.netbeans.modules.refactoring.java.ui.RefactoringActionsProvider$TextComponentTask.run(RefactoringActionsProvider.java:795) at org.netbeans.modules.refactoring.java.RetoucheUtils.invokeAfterScanFinished(RetoucheUtils.java:981) at org.netbeans.modules.refactoring.java.ui.JavaRefactoringActionsProvider.doExtractSuperclass(JavaRefactoringActionsProvider.java:190) at org.netbeans.modules.refactoring.java.ui.JavaActionsImplementationFactory.doExtractSuperclass(JavaActionsImplementationFactory.java:116) at org.netbeans.modules.refactoring.java.ui.ExtractSuperclassAction.performAction(ExtractSuperclassAction.java:61) at org.netbeans.modules.refactoring.java.ui.JavaRefactoringGlobalAction$ContextAction.actionPerformed(JavaRefactoringGlobalAction.java:184) at javax.swing.AbstractButton.fireActionPerformed(AbstractButton.java:1995) at javax.swing.AbstractButton$Handler.actionPerformed(AbstractButton.java:2318) at javax.swing.DefaultButtonModel.fireActionPerformed(DefaultButtonModel.java:387) at javax.swing.DefaultButtonModel.setPressed(DefaultButtonModel.java:242) at javax.swing.AbstractButton.doClick(AbstractButton.java:357) at javax.swing.plaf.basic.BasicMenuItemUI.doClick(BasicMenuItemUI.java:809) at javax.swing.plaf.basic.BasicMenuItemUI$Handler.mouseReleased(BasicMenuItemUI.java:850) at java.awt.Component.processMouseEvent(Component.java:6267) at javax.swing.JComponent.processMouseEvent(JComponent.java:3267) at java.awt.Component.processEvent(Component.java:6032) at java.awt.Container.processEvent(Container.java:2041) at java.awt.Component.dispatchEventImpl(Component.java:4630) at java.awt.Container.dispatchEventImpl(Container.java:2099) at java.awt.Component.dispatchEvent(Component.java:4460) at java.awt.LightweightDispatcher.retargetMouseEvent(LightweightDispatcher.java:4577) at java.awt.LightweightDispatcher.processMouseEvent(LightweightDispatcher.java:4238) at java.awt.LightweightDispatcher.dispatchEvent(LightweightDispatcher.java:4168) at java.awt.Container.dispatchEventImpl(Container.java:2085) at java.awt.Window.dispatchEventImpl(Window.java:2478) at java.awt.Component.dispatchEvent(Component.java:4460) at java.awt.EventQueue.dispatchEvent(EventQueue.java:599) at org.netbeans.core.TimableEventQueue.dispatchEvent(TimableEventQueue.java:148) at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:269) at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:184) at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:174)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:169) at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:161) at java.awt.EventDispatchThread.run(EventDispatchThread.java:122)